The Renewable Heat Incentive Policy

The heating of buildings in the UK represents nearly half of our fossil fuel consumption and just over half of this (55%) is for our domestic homes [1]. It is vitally important, therefore, that Britain’s climate change strategy targets the amount of carbon emissions that is produced as a consequence of the heating of buildings. The Renewable Heat Incentive (RHI) scheme is the latest policy document to emerge from the Department of Energy and Climate Change. It was announced on 10th March 2011 as a means to ‘revolutionise the way heat is generated and used in buildings and homes’ [2]. Its objective is to provide a financial incentive to transfer to renewable heat technologies from fossil fuels.

While this is encouraging legislation, Britain is still quite far behind countries such as Denmark who have lead the way in sustainable energy planning since the 1970’s oil crisis [3]. The city of Copenhagen has developed local district heating schemes, which generate energy from waste, wind, ground and unused heat from industry [3]. Households are able to connect to these local systems, thereby reducing their reliance on oil and the effect of fluctuating oil prices and creating greater energy security for the city [3].

The scheme is to be rolled out in two phases. The first phase will target big emitters from the non-domestic sector, giving them long-term tariff support. This phase will also introduce Renewable Heat Premium Payments (a total of £15 million), which will be used for payments to households who install renewable heating [2]. Households that take up this offer will provide feedback on the system and how it works [2]. The second phase of the scheme will provide long-term tariff support to the domestic sector (in 2012). The payments will be made quarterly over a 20-year period and the tariff levels have been calculated to bridge the gap between the cost of non-renewable and renewable heat systems [2].

Overall by 2020, the scheme is expected to have generated 13,000 installations in industry and 110,000 in the commercial and public sectors [2]. These combined should generate around 57TWh of renewable heat [2]. Once you have installed a renewable heat system into your property, you will measure the amount of heat the system produces. The payment you receive will depend on the amount of heat that is produced and the type and size of the renewable system [4]. The funding for the policy will come from the Treasury (i.e. the taxpayer) and will be administered by Ofgem [4].

Overall, the scheme should help to accelerate Britain’s progress towards a lower carbon economy, thereby reducing our reliance on oil and other fossil fuels. If we are to reach the current target of reducing greenhouse gas emissions by 80% by 2050 then schemes like this need to be adopted quickly and rolled out nationwide, ensuring that they are accessible to everyone. They should not be seen as an alternative option or a more expensive option, but as the natural path to take for homeowners who want to reduce their energy costs and reliance on fossil fuels.
